Global navigation satellite system (GNSS) is a term used to collectively describe satellite-based positioning and timing systems. Kinematic position can be collected rapidly using GNSS. The objectives of this research are analysing the performance of the post-processing kinematic multiple reference stations technique and identifying the optimum number of base stations that can be used in the multiple reference stations. The accuracy of this technique and the percentage of improvement were measured considering different environments. The accuracy was improved by increasing the number of base stations, but the effect was not found to be feasible in non-urban areas, and it could be feasible in urban areas only. The results show that in non-urban areas, the percentages of improvement were 36% and 38% for horizontal accuracy and vertical accuracy, respectively. In urban areas, the percentages of improvement were 59% and 49% for horizontal accuracy and vertical accuracy, respectively.
